
Tyrone’s Earth Day
Saturday, April 16, 2011
Each year, the citizens and the employees of the Town of Tyrone come together to clean up our community. On Saturday, April 16, 2011, we invite you to meet us at Town Hall, 881 Senoia Road, at 9:00 AM. From there, we will conduct a short background meeting about Earth Day. Then, we will distribute supplies, such as garbage bags and gloves, to each volunteer. Finally, we will head out to roadways throughout the Town to pick up litter. This event has proven to be a successful way of cleaning up our Town in the past and with your involvement, it is sure to be a success in 2011. After the clean up event, we invite you and your family to the Stonewall Government Complex (southwest corner of Hwy 54 & Hwy 85) in Fayetteville. Here, Fayette County and the City of Fayetteville are co-hosting the County-wide Annual Earth Day Festival from 10:00 AM to 3:00 PM. This event promises to bring an environmental and educational experience for all ages as there will be several exhibits and environmental booths displayed throughout the day.
